1. What is the change that you are trying to bring about and why is this important.

As a result of the different projects I've led in Kano State, there are more editors of Wikimedia projects in the region especially from Sa'adatu Rimi College of Education and Yusuf Maitama Sule University Kano. Many editors are focused on Wikipedia and Wikidata. Individually, editors often asking me for more information about many questions related to Wikimedia Commons, because of this I understand some problems with editors that I wanted to solve. The problems include;

  • Lack of contribution to Wikimedia Commons
  • Lack of experience in using files especially photos to other Wikimedia Projects like Wikipedia
  • Not knowing how to add files to Wikidata Items

This program will help to solve these problems that editors from my area are usually asking me.

The purpose of this program is to teach editors some important things that will help them in their editing. I want to teach people how to upload files to Wikimedia Commons, especially photos and audio files. And how to use files in Wikipedia and Wiktionary. I will also teach them how to add files to Wikidata Items.

3. What are the activities you will be developing and delivering as part of these approaches or strategies?

Our program will be for four four days, two days in-person and two days online.

Physical

  • On the first day, the first program we will do is the registration of new editors, although the program will focus more on existing editors but we will go with few new editors. On this day we will teach editors how to upload files to Wikimedia Commons. This program will include full training on the type of the files that should be uploaded and how to give the good and accepted informations to the files.
  • On the second day I will show how to use files from Wikimedia Commons to other Wikipedia Sister Projects. I will expand this by explaining in detail how to search for files in Wikimedia Commons and the requirements before using files in articles. And also we will focus on teaching how to add files to Wikidata Items.

Virtual

  • Before the physical event day, I will organise a virtual meetup in order to guide the participants on what they have to do on the day of physical event and also asking them some questions related to the event in order to understand what they need.
  • I will also organised another Virtual meet up after the physical event to understand what they've learned and what should I do next.

We will also use Presentation slides during presentations, after completing the Projects we will share the slides to the participants in our WhatsApp Group.

I will also create survey after the project to deep understanding of participant's understanding.
